We started our cruise mid-afternoon. We're headed for St. Petersburg on a series of canals, rivers, and lakes that link the two cities with commercial barge traffic, and quite a few river cruise ships.
 |
Passenger ships dock at the North River Terminal on the Moscow-Volga Canal, about half-way between Sheremetyevo Airport and Moscow city center. The building at the port was under restoration. |
 |
All along our route there were a lot of cranes like these off-loading sand and gravel from barges. |
 |
Our first of 18 locks on the route: Lock No. 6 on the Moscow-Volga Canal. |
